About Addiction Recovery Group
Addiction recovery groups include both professionally facilitated group therapy and peer-support programs like AA and NA. Group work is a cornerstone of effective addiction treatment, offering community, accountability, and shared wisdom.
Finding Addiction Recovery Group in Phoenix
To find addiction recovery group in Phoenix, AZ:
- Ask your individual therapist for a group referral — they often know groups in Phoenix not listed publicly
- Search Psychology Today's group therapy finder at psychologytoday.com/us/groups and filter by Phoenix
- Contact Phoenix's community mental health center for low-cost group options
- Check with your insurance carrier for covered group therapy providers in Phoenix
- Search NAMI (National Alliance on Mental Illness) for Phoenix chapter support groups

Cost in Phoenix
Free to $60 per session depending on format. Group therapy typically costs 40–60% less than individual therapy in Phoenix and surrounding areas.
